Java程序界面切换代码 java程序界面切换代码是什么

java的界面切换

我提供给你思路,具体代码我就不写了。

10年积累的做网站、网站建设经验,可以快速应对客户对网站的新想法和需求。提供各种问题对应的解决方案。让选择我们的客户得到更好、更有力的网络服务。我虽然不认识你,你也不认识我。但先网站设计后付款的网站建设流程,更有化州免费网站建设让你可以放心的选择与我们合作。

首先你肯定有两个JFrame,假设jf1是登录窗口,jf2是主界面。那么在jf1内如果登录成功的话就必须创建主界面jf2,然后jf2设置为显示即jf2.setVisible(true);

jf1把资源释放到就行了:

jf1.dispose();

jf1 = null;

在你的代码中:

if(rs1.next()){

setVisible(false);

new mainm();

return;

}

如果你的mainm构造函数里写了setVisible(true);的话就改成如下代码就行了:

if(rs1.next()){

dispose();

new mainm();

}

你干嘛要return呢?

希望对你能有所帮助。

JAVA如何通过按钮来实现界面的切换?

完整代码完全是按你要求写的。

import java.awt.Container;

import java.awt.event.ActionEvent;

import java.awt.event.ActionListener;

import javax.swing.JButton;

import javax.swing.JFrame;

import javax.swing.JLabel;

import javax.swing.JPanel;

public class TESTswing extends JPanel implements ActionListener{

JPanel p1 = new JPanel();

JPanel p2 = new JPanel();

JPanel p3 = new JPanel();

JButton btn1 = new JButton("Button1");

JButton btn2 = new JButton("Button2");

public TESTswing()

{

p1.add(btn1);

p1.add(btn2);

p2.add(new JLabel("I’m is p2"));

p3.add(new JLabel("I’m is p3"));

p2.setVisible(false);

p3.setVisible(false);

this.add(p1);

this.add(p2);

this.add(p3);

btn1.addActionListener(this);

btn2.addActionListener(this);

}

public static void main(String[] args) {

JFrame frame = new JFrame();

frame.setSize(200, 200);

Container contentPane = frame.getContentPane();

contentPane.add(new TESTswing());

frame.show();

}

public void actionPerformed(ActionEvent e) {

// TODO Auto-generated method stub

String cmd = e.getActionCommand();

if (cmd.equals("Button1"))

{

p2.setVisible(true);

p3.setVisible(false);

}

else

{

p2.setVisible(false);

p3.setVisible(true);

}

}

怎样用Java代码实现一个界面跳转到另一个界面同时关闭此界面,

好比做一个按钮 jbutton 通过点击实现 new 一个新的界面jframe

同时 原来的界面jframe。dispose就行了

在java中怎样实现多个界面之间的切换

在java中怎样实现多个界面之间的切换 用Iframe  就可以了

补充:Java是一种可以撰写跨平台应用软件的面向对象的程序设计语言。Java 技术具有卓越的通用性、高效性、平台移植性和安全性,广泛应用于PC、数据中心、游戏控制台、科学超级计算机、移动电话和互联网,同时拥有全球最大的开发者专业社群。


文章标题:Java程序界面切换代码 java程序界面切换代码是什么
文章路径:http://csdahua.cn/article/doipgjs.html
扫二维码与项目经理沟通

我们在微信上24小时期待你的声音

解答本文疑问/技术咨询/运营咨询/技术建议/互联网交流